Kiosk watchdog recovery — Brimfell terminals. The watchdog process on each Oakgate kiosk pings the main app every 20 seconds; after three missed pings it force-restarts the app and logs an incident to the Tally console. If a kiosk loops through restarts, check the console for a corrupt cache flag before escalating. Support staff can trigger a manual watchdog reset remotely, but the remote channel requires an agent credential on the device. That credential goes in the env file directly under this line.

secret setting of tajof-bahif: COURIER_KEY3=65d

Internal Memo — Marketing Budget Reduction

To the incoming director: marketing spend is cut 18% effective next quarter. Rationale: softer pipeline at Brindlecote Media and the delayed Farrow campaign. Sponsorships end first; retained agencies renegotiate by month-end. Digital spend holds flat. Headcount unaffected for now. Regional events consolidate into two flagship dates, both in Kellsmere. Expect pushback from the field teams; hold the line until the Q2 review. Context for these decisions appears in the confidential note directly below.

confidential, hawif-faweg: Headcount on the Ulaix team goes from 3 to 120 by the end of April. Gross margin on Ulaix came in at 10 percent against a plan of 10 percent.

## Authentication

The autocomplete index (Swiftprefix) is slow to rebuild — budget 40+ minutes for a full reindex, so don't trigger one casually. Partial updates stream in near-real-time and need no auth. Full rebuilds and index admin calls go through the Kernroot control service, which requires a service credential. Read-only queries are unauthenticated inside the cluster. Scripts in ops/reindex expect the credential in the environment. Authenticate against Kernroot with the key below.

gateway credential: qvz23-XSZTNBjrucz4Q49XMT1TuVw

Leadership review briefing — marketing spend. Heads up, sales leads: Orvane is trimming the marketing budget by roughly 15% next half. Most of the cut lands on broad-awareness campaigns; funded pipeline programs for the Kestrel line stay intact. Expect slightly longer lead ramp in new territories, so plan pipeline coverage accordingly. The business rationale driving the reduction is noted directly below.

management briefing: Druiusax Freight is in early talks to buy Eliionox Systems for about $26.5 million. The Quenius launch date is July 1, and nothing goes to the press before then.